The Department of Justice, specifically the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I), is seeking information from potential vendors regarding the procurement of a Basic Unmanned Aerial System (UAS), specifically a ruggedized, backpack portable quadcopter. The UAS must meet specific requirements, including a minimum flight time of 30 minutes, compliance with the National Defense Authorization Act (NDAA), an Ingress Protection rating of IP53 or better, video recording capabilities, and an integrated Ground Control Station with a display, all within a target price of $12,000 or less.
